#845904 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#845904 is composed of 51.8% red, 34.9% green and 1.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 32.6% magenta, 97% yellow and 48.2% black. It has a hue angle of 39.8 degrees, a saturation of 94.1% and a lightness of 26.7%. #845904 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ffb208 with #090000. Closest websafe color is: #996600.

#845904 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#845904 has RGB values of R:132, G:89, B:4 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.33, Y:0.97, K:0.48. Its decimal value is 8673540.
